Hi guys have just ordered my first mac, 15" i5 hi res AG and have ordered a 160gb intel x25m SSD. Would like to know which size/type screwdrivers are needed to open up the back of the mbp and also the mounting screws for the HDD.
thanks
 
Get a good ph#00 and a torx t8 (or was is t6?) and you're set.

T6. Home Depot sells a cheap Husky set for $5 with the sizes you need. Unless you plan to open and close a lot of MBP the HD set will do just fine. A T6 is a bit hard to find. If you want a nicer pair Sears sells the Craftsman brand for about $4 for the T6; the should have a 00 as well. -
